Israel carries out 15,700 political arrests of Palestinians in West Bank since start of Gaza genocide

 

Palestinian Prisoner’s Society, Commission of Detainees’ Affairs & Addameer Prisoner Support and Human Rights Association

 

March 18, 2025

 

Ramallah, Palestine – The Israeli occupation army has carried out 15,700 political arrests of Palestinians across the West Bank and Jerusalem since the start of the genocide in October 2023. This figure does not represent the number of individuals arrested, but rather cases of arrest. It includes those who remain in detention, and those who were later released. It does not include the total number of arrests from occupied Gaza, which is estimated to be in the thousands.

 

  • Women: There have been approximately 500 cases of arrest among Palestinian females in the West Bank. The 500 figure includes women arrested from the 1948-occupied territories, as well as women from Gaza who were arrested in the occupied West Bank. It does not however include dozens of other women who were abducted from the occupied Gaza Strip and are being subject to enforced disappearances.

 

  • Children: There have been at least 1,200 cases of arrest among Palestinian minors.

 

  • Journalists: Arrests among journalists reached more than 170 cases of arrest, of whom 51 remain in detention, including two female journalists.

 

Key figures until start of March 2025

 

The number of Palestinians held in the occupation's military camps and central prisons exceeds 9,500 people as of the end of February and start of March 2025.

 

These include:

  • At least 350 children and 26 females including one minor.
  • 3,405 Palestinians are being held without trial or charge, under the ‘administrative detention’ military order.
  • 1,555 Palestinians abducted from the occupied Gaza Strip and are being held without trial or charge under the Israeli “illegal combatants” law. Note that this figure does not include all Gaza detainees, particularly those held in the occupation’s military camps.

 

Before the genocide, there was a total of 5,250 Palestinian prisoners in Israeli jails, including 40 females, 170 children, and around 1,320 “administrative detainees.”
